Humidifer Repair in Monmouth County, NJ

Humidifier repair services focus on restoring the proper function of home humidifiers, which are devices used to add moisture to indoor air. These services typically cover a range of projects, including fixing leaks, replacing malfunctioning components, cleaning mineral buildup, and addressing electrical or control issues. Homeowners seeking humidifier repairs often want to ensure their units operate efficiently, maintain appropriate humidity levels, and prevent problems such as mold growth or dry air discomfort. Before requesting repairs, property owners should consider the type and age of their humidifier, any specific issues experienced, and whether the unit is still under warranty.

Understanding the different types of humidifiers-such as console, portable, or whole-house systems-can help in communicating the problem accurately. It's also useful to know if the device is producing unusual noises, failing to turn on, or not maintaining consistent humidity levels. Clarifying these details can assist in diagnosing the issue more effectively. Proper maintenance history and any recent changes to the system can influence repair approaches, making it helpful to have this information available when requesting service.

FAQ

Humidifer Repair Questions

What are common signs of humidifier problems? Signs include inconsistent humidity levels, strange noises, or water leaks from the unit.

Can a humidifier be repaired if it's not producing moisture? Yes, issues like clogged filters or faulty components can often be fixed to restore proper function.

What causes a humidifier to stop working? Causes include mineral build-up, electrical issues, or worn-out parts that need replacement.

Is it better to repair or replace an old humidifier? Repairing is usually practical if the unit is relatively new and minor issues; replacement may be considered for older units with frequent problems.
